Is There Room in Your Heart and Family for a Child in Need?
There is a growing need for families willing to open their hearts and homes to children and teenagers who have been removed from their families because of neglect or abuse. These children need a loving family who will walk with them during a time of crisis and welcome them unconditionally into a caring home.
- Be a couple or single adult over the age of 21.
- Have a stable housing situation--you can either rent or own your residence--that provides enough for your foster child to grow.
- Demonstrate positive parenting skills that include patience, stability, maturity and love of children.
- Knowledge of child development is helpful, but not required.
- Willingness to work with foster care staff towards achieving identified goals for your foster child.
- A sense of humor and a lot of love!
Our Madison Heights office services Wayne, Oakland, and Macomb Counties. Our Flint office services Genesee County.

Description
Bethany Christian Services is a global nonprofit organization that brings families together and keeps families together. Strengthening families for the well-being of children is our top priority. Our services include adoption, foster care, and pregnancy counseling. We also provide counseling to families, assist refugees and immigrants resettling in the U.S., and partner with several international countries to help keep families together. The work we do equips families to be the answer for children in need-as Christ intended.
